    The current workaround as of version 7.25:
    Please note that in order to keep the mat loaded on a computer, you must be using a USB connection.
    IMPORTANT: Be sure to save your file before clicking Make it
    -Once the cutting mat is completed and you see the large check mark in the center of the screen, unplug the USB cable that connects your computer to your Cricut, from either end.
    -Click on Cancel in the lower right and then Yes at the top. That will bring you back to the Prepare screen.
    -Choose the next mat from the left hand side of the Prepare screen.
    -Plug the USB cable back in and click Continue.
    -Perform the next steps per the video.
    -Repeat the disconnecting/reconnecting process for each subsequent mat
    (Unplug USB BEFORE pressing Done or Cancel on the checkmark screen. Plug it back in when you are on the Prepare Screen BEFORE you press Continue) until all desired runs are complete.
    If you are having trouble keeping the mat loaded, disable Bluetooth or unpair your Maker, and, of course, you can still use the 2017 method (video linked below) if you are unable to keep the mat loaded.

    I was just wondering, why you need a stencil/ template if the cricut has a deboss setting? (Why it couldn't just be straight on the card)- apologies if this is a silly question / it has already been answered!
    2.
    Also, I was wondering
    Would you be able to emboss multiple sheets at a time if you put them on top of the template ? Or is that not possible as it would to be too thick.
    Thank you very much if you can answer my questions!
    Absolutely loved the video and how clear it was- I don't even have a cricut and I understood the majority so thank you!!

    • @cleversomeday
      @cleversomeday  Před 2 lety

      At about 30 seconds, I show a comparison on the Cricut debossing with and without the stencil. You may be able to emboss 2 sheets at the same time, but my guess is the quality would deteriorate on the second one if not both. You could, however, set up a stencil with multiple copies and run multiples that way, saving prep time.

      Thanks! I'm not familiar with that paper at all. If its pretty thick/stiff, you might need a larger inset (-.03 offset instead of -.02, for example) perhaps in addition to extra passes. And some papers may just may be out of range. Good luck and let me know how it goes.
